75 Welsh Road West is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Southam (CV47 0JP). It has a recorded floor area of 104 m² (around 1119 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(September 2013)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 84),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from September 2013,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 6.3%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£317,000 is 22.1% above the 2016 sale price. At 104 m² it's 20.9% larger than the typical home in the postcode (86 m² median across 7 EPCs). 10 years since the last transfer (May 2016).
